Claims
- 1. A method for manufacturing a silver halide emulsion-containing photographic printing material, said method comprising
- preparing a coating solution by dissolving hydrophobic binder in an organic solvent capable of dissolving the hydrophobic binder, dispersing titanium dioxide, and after said hydrophobic binder is dissolved in the organic solvent capable of dissolving the hydrophobic binder, adding a solvent substantially not capable of dissolving said hydrophobic binder,
- coating said coating solution on a base material to form a coating layer,
- then drying said coating layer to form voids in the coating layer,
- then coating silver halide emulsion on said coating layer to form a silver halide emulsion layer,
- then drying said silver halide emulsion layer,
- wherein the titanium dioxide is present in an amount of 0.1 to 20 g per square meter of the material.
- 2. A method for manufacturing a silver halide emulsion-containing photographic printing material as in claim 1, wherein the solvent substantially not capable of dissolving the binder is an alcohol.
